In an era dominated by perfection, filters, and performance, Romanian author Valentin Georgian Drăghici takes a different path — one of radical honesty. In his latest personal essay titled “I’m Not an Influencer. I’m Human.”, Drăghici opens up about the struggles of modern identity, social media pressure, and finding peace by simply being real.

“I don’t give advice, I don’t pretend to have answers. I just try to stay honest — with myself and those who follow my journey,” says Drăghici.

Known for his introspective writing and psychological reflections, Valentin shares snapshots of his real life — working, walking, sitting at the beach — and invites readers to accept their own imperfections.

His books dive into topics like ego, emptiness, spiritual growth, and emotional recovery. Now, through his website and Instagram presence, he continues the dialogue beyond the printed page.

The article is available online for free and invites readers into a deeper conversation about identity and inner truth.
